☐ Studio orientation — take the new starter to the Pinefold training studio (Level 3, past the kitchenette). Show them the booking sheet, the camera cart, and where to return lapel mics. Studio door stays locked between sessions. They'll need the keypad code below to get in.

door code, tagug-yafof: bdg-OSVVCL-72724422

Team, Friday's disaster-recovery drill covers Gridloom, the CSV import wizard. We will fail over to the Bexley Hollow standby cluster, replay the last import queue, and verify column-mapping templates survive intact. As release manager, you own the go/no-go call at each checkpoint. To unlock the standby admin panel during the drill, use the passphrase below.

strongbox words: kelion-ralvan-casix-aldeth-gorius-kelath-isteth-tamwyn-novok-queniel-druok-quenok-wenael

Night-shift visitor handling at Thornfield Plaza requires extra care, as the lobby is unstaffed by security after 22:00. Every visitor must present photo identification, be matched against the expected-arrivals list in the overnight folder, and sign both the register and the liability sheet. Never admit anyone who is not on the list; instead, phone the on-call duty manager. Once verification is complete, escort the visitor to the inner lobby doors and admit them using the after-hours pass code below.

badge for kahop-taweg: bdg-NECBH-85461